Opera in Paris

Attending an opera in Paris is a cultural highlight for locals and tourists alike. Founded in 1669 under King Louis XIV, the Opéra de Paris has a rich history of hosting iconic performances at its two main venues, the Opéra Garnier and the Opéra Bastille. With stunning architecture and centuries of tradition, the Opéra de Paris continues to be a world hub for the performing arts.
